net: Fix offloading indirect devices dependency on qdisc order creation
Currently, when creating an ingress qdisc on an indirect device before the driver registered for callbacks, the driver will not have a chance to register its filter configuration callbacks.
To fix that, modify the code such that it keeps track of all the ingress qdiscs that call flow_indr_dev_setup_offload(). When a driver calls flow_indr_dev_register(), go through the list of tracked ingress qdiscs and call the driver callback entry point so as to give it a chance to register its callback.

net: flow_offload: Fix memory leak for indirect flow block
The offending commit introduces a cleanup callback that is invoked when the driver module is removed to clean up the tunnel device flow block. But it returns on the first iteration of the for loop. The remaining indirect flow blocks will never be freed.

net: sched: Pass qdisc reference in struct flow_block_offload
Previously, shared blocks were only relevant for the pseudo-qdiscs ingress and clsact. Recently, a qevent facility was introduced, which allows to bind blocks to well-defined slots of a qdisc instance. RED in particular got two qevents: early_drop and mark. Drivers that wish to offload these blocks will be sent the usual notification, and need to know which qdisc it is related to.
To that end, extend flow_block_offload with a "sch" pointer, and initialize as appropriate. This prompts changes in the indirect block facility, which now tracks the scheduler in addition to the netdevice. Update signatures of several functions similarly.

net: flow_offload: consolidate indirect flow_block infrastructure
Tunnel devices provide no dev->netdev_ops->ndo_setup_tc(...) interface. The tunnel device and route control plane does not provide an obvious way to relate tunnel and physical devices.
This patch allows drivers to register a tunnel device offload handler for the tc and netfilter frontends through flow_indr_dev_register() and flow_indr_dev_unregister().
The frontend calls flow_indr_dev_setup_offload() that iterates over the list of drivers that are offering tunnel device hardware offload support and it sets up the flow block for this tunnel device.
If the driver module is removed, the indirect flow_block ends up with a stale callback reference. The module removal path triggers the dev_shutdown() path to remove the qdisc and the flow_blocks for the physical devices. However, this is not useful for tunnel devices, where relation between the physical and the tunnel device is not explicit.
This patch introduces a cleanup callback that is invoked when the driver module is removed to clean up the tunnel device flow_block. This patch defines struct flow_block_indr and it uses it from flow_block_cb to store the information that front-end requires to perform the flow_block_cb cleanup on module removal.

net: flow_offload: simplify hw stats check handling
Make FLOW_ACTION_HW_STATS_DONT_CARE be all bits, rather than none, so that drivers and __flow_action_hw_stats_check can use simple bitwise checks.
Pre-fill all actions with DONT_CARE in flow_rule_alloc(), rather than relying on implicit semantics of zero from kzalloc, so that callers which don't configure action stats themselves (i.e. netfilter) get the correct behaviour by default.
Only the kernel's internal API semantics change; the TC uAPI is unaffected.

net: core: rename indirect block ingress cb function
With indirect blocks, a driver can register for callbacks from a device that is does not 'own', for example, a tunnel device. When registering to or unregistering from a new device, a callback is triggered to generate a bind/unbind event. This, in turn, allows the driver to receive any existing rules or to properly clean up installed rules.
When first added, it was assumed that all indirect block registrations would be for ingress offloads. However, the NFP driver can, in some instances, support clsact qdisc binds for egress offload.
Change the name of the indirect block callback command in flow_offload to remove the 'ingress' identifier from it. While this does not change functionality, a follow up patch will implement a more more generic callback than just those currently just supporting ingress offload.

net: flow_offload: convert block_ing_cb_list to regular list type
RCU list block_ing_cb_list is protected by rcu read lock in flow_block_ing_cmd() and with flow_indr_block_ing_cb_lock mutex in all functions that use it. However, flow_block_ing_cmd() needs to call blocking functions while iterating block_ing_cb_list which leads to following suspicious RCU usage warning:

To fix the described incorrect RCU usage, convert block_ing_cb_list from RCU list to regular list and protect it with flow_indr_block_ing_cb_lock mutex in flow_block_ing_cmd().
